A groundbreaking feature introduced in this 2025 S-Class involves the adaptive air suspension. When the vehicle encounters a pothole, a significant road imperfection, or even a crest, it now communicates this information to a secure Mercedes-Benz cloud network. This remarkable data sharing means that subsequent S-Class models traversing the same stretch of road, or even your own vehicle on a return journey, will automatically adjust their damping characteristics to better mitigate the impact of these surface irregularities. This proactive approach to ride comfort and road anomaly management is a game-changer, transforming everyday commutes into serenely smooth journeys. Further enhancing the dynamic prowess of the 2025 S-Class is the standard inclusion of four-wheel steering across most markets, including the UK. This technology dramatically improves maneuverability at low speeds, making tight city driving and parking significantly easier. At higher speeds, it contributes to enhanced stability and responsiveness, providing a more planted and confident driving experience. This combination of advanced suspension and four-wheel steering ensures the S-Class remains a supremely capable and engaging vehicle to drive, regardless of the road conditions or driving environment. Underpinning this technological marvel is a range of meticulously refined powertrains. While the core engine lineup is expected to remain largely consistent with previous offerings, each unit has undergone subtle yet significant enhancements to optimize both power delivery and refinement. For the UK market, the 2025 S-Class will feature a comprehensive selection of straight-six engines. This includes diesel options such as the S350 and the all-wheel-drive S450d, alongside the all-wheel-drive S500 petrol variant. For those prioritizing efficiency and extended electric driving capability, the plug-in hybrid (PHEV) models, the S450e and the all-wheel-drive S580e, offer an impressive electric range of approximately 60 miles. This significant electric range positions the PHEV S-Class as a compelling option for those looking to reduce their environmental footprint without compromising on luxury or performance. For enthusiasts seeking the unadulterated power of a V8, the AMG variants will continue to offer exhilarating performance, while the Maybach models will retain their exclusive V12 powertrains, representing the pinnacle of Mercedes-Benz engineering and opulence. This commitment to occupant comfort extends to innovative climate solutions. Mercedes-Benz recognizes that bulky winter clothing can impede the effectiveness of seat belts. To address this, the 2025 S-Class introduces heated seat belts, providing a consistent and comforting warmth to the chest and abdomen. This thoughtful innovation, combined with the already excellent heated seats and steering wheel, ensures occupants remain toasty and comfortable, even in the coldest conditions, without the need for restrictive outerwear.
